Job description

We are currently seeking a Mid-Level Data Scientist located in the Washington, D.C. area.

What You’ll Do

The Mid-Level Data Scientist will provide data analytics support to a U.S. Navy program office.

Responsibilities
  • Develop and implement a set of techniques or analytics applications to transform raw data into meaningful information using data-oriented programming languages and visualization software.
  • Apply data mining, data modeling, natural language processing, and machine learning to extract and analyze information from large structured and unstructured datasets.
  • Visualize, interpret, and report data findings by creating dynamic data reports.
  • Plan internal and external engagements, including meetings, conferences, and events.
  • Assist in the development of briefing material and drafting documents in accordance with Navy Correspondence Manual guidelines.
  • Coordinate, monitor, and execute data calls to gather inputs from both internal and external stakeholders. Consolidate and communicate information from data calls to government leadership for further action.
  • Evaluate operational deficiencies, recommend improvements, and coordinate their implementation
  • Transcribe and summarize meeting minutes and notes and assist in the preparation and closure of action items
  • Assist in the scheduling of appointments in support of Government customer, the coordination of arrangements for meetings and conferences, and the arrangement of travel reservations and accommodations
  • Attend meetings and program reviews, assist with compiling presentations, written materials, and/or electronic communications as required
  • Travel domestically and internationally, provide in-person support at MBC and client sites, and obtain and maintain professional certifications and security clearances as required by MBC and/or MBC’s clients. These requirements are subject to change without advance notice at the discretion of MBC and MBC’s clients
Qualifications
  • At least5years of experience providing data analytics support to U.S. Navy program offices
  • Proficiency using Microsoft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and SharePoint
  • Eligibility to obtain a DOD SECRET security clearance
  • Bachelor’s degree in math, science, engineering, or related field from an institution accredited in the United States
  • Excellent attention to detail, organizational skills, and ability to multitask
  • Strong verbal and written interpersonal, communication, and presentation skills
  • Ability and willingness to travel domestically and internationally using a credit card or prepaid debit card as required by MBC and/or clients
What MBC Offers
  • Competitive salaries
  • Comprehensive medical plans (Aetna) with Employee Assistance Program (EAP), heath savings and flexible spending accounts, and dental and vision coverage options
  • Opportunity to earn spot awards and annual, performance, and chargeability bonuses
  • Traditional and Roth 401(K) plans
  • Professional development including up to $1,500/year reimbursement for pre-approved courses, trainings, continued education, and/or certifications
  • Paid Flexible Time Off
  • 10 paid holidays
